No UI mods is a good thing for sure, as it incentivizes the developer to make a clean and workable UI instead of offloading the job to players like in WoW.
That said, it would be nice to see some more profession-specific UI cues, like some kind of stealth GUI for Thieves. As the OP noted, it’s rather clunky to have to mouseover your tiny stealth buff to see the exact duration (and it’s often so short that by the time you mouseover, it’s already ending/over).
